Title: 256kx1 RAM speed questions...
Post by: save2600 on May 16, 2011, 11:36:28 PM
Re: the A1000 Microbotics Starboard RAM and the Expansion Technologies Escort 2 RAM board... both had and call for 150ns chips. Looking online, the documentation always mentions the same, but never faster. Well, I've got about 100 pieces of 70ns RAM coming that I wanted to install in the blown Microbotics board. Is there going to be contention with the PAL chips or other logic on these boards? I know PAL's can be sensitive to speed/timing.

Will the RAM be "super" fast, not work well or not work at all you think?

Your good to go, 150ns or faster ram is always ok if its equal to or faster than what the board recommends. You can always have faster ram than the recommended ram,but generally not slower.You will likely see no speed increase on that board.
If the price is the same,always opt for the fastest you can get.
